OpenNetCF SDF против.Net CF 3.5
Просматривая документацию по SDF, я нашел много классов, таких как класс BitmapEx или класс TextBox2. Я мог видеть их участников, но я не мог найти текст, который объяснил мне, почему я должен был использовать их вместо того, что дано в.Net CF 3.5
Итак, я запрашиваю что-то [документ] или кого-то, чтобы объяснить, как или почему классы SDF лучше, чем их эквиваленты CF. Теперь растровое изображение и текстовое поле, где только примеры. Было бы предпочтительнее, если бы я мог узнать больше о самой структуре и как ее использовать.
Просто для фона:
Я занимаюсь разработкой решения для оптического распознавания текста для мобильных телефонов. Это делает всю обработку и обнаружение, используя возможности сотового телефона. Приложение способно сегментировать [на символы] область изображения 800x600 с примерно 7 строками текста примерно за 80 секунд на HTC Diamond. Я верю, что смогу улучшить производительность. Прямо сейчас я не сделал абсолютно никаких оптимизаций производительности. Я читаю много статей по оптимизации и т. Д.... опубликую отдельные вопросы по этим темам, и когда я сталкиваюсь с чем-то, что не могу решить...
1 ответ
Классы SDF не предназначены для того, чтобы быть "лучше", чем классы CF - они в значительной степени являются расширением классов, предоставляемых CF. Во многих случаях они предоставляют методы, свойства и т. Д., Которые может иметь полная структура, но что CF опущен.
Очевидно, это чрезмерное упрощение - например, все пространство имен OpenNETCF.WindowsCE - это чисто функциональные возможности, которых нет ни в FFx, ни в CF, но, в общем, вот как это работает.
SDF не является заменой CF, это его расширение.